Quantitative observations of heterogeneities in Pseudomonas aeruginosa biofilms.
P S Stewart,
B M Peyton,
W J Drury and
R Murga
Center for Interfacial Microbial Process Engineering, College of Engineering, Montana State University, Bozeman 59717.
ABSTRACT
Heterogeneity in a Pseudomonas aeruginosa biofilm was quantified by measuring distributions of thickness in biofilm samples and a distribution of particle sizes in effluent samples. The mean steady-state thickness was approximately 33 microns, but individual measurements ranged from 13.3 to 60.0 microns. Particles exceeding 100 microns3 were observed in the reactor effluent. The results reveal a rough biofilm surface and indicate that most biomass detaches in the form of multicellular particles.
